  1. This is a story about a woman who was very fond of drink. She used to drink that much that her husband used to beat until he saw that it was of no use. He could not stand it any longer so he went and told the Priest that she was drinking all his earning.
    The Priest came to advise her. He told her to stop drinking. She had a very sore leg so the Priest said to her. "Mary what are you going to do when you get old. "You will have no money for your sore leg?" Ah! be Gad! Father! anybody who cares for a sore leg that they may be never without one.
